The global UV Curing Systems Market is witnessing remarkable growth due to the rising demand for efficient, eco-friendly, and high-performance curing technologies across multiple industries. According to the latest market research analysis, the market was valued at USD 2,824.60 million in 2023 and is projected to reach USD 5,825.03 million by 2030, expanding at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 10.19% during the forecast period (2024–2030). The increasing adoption of UV curing technology in printing, coating, electronics manufacturing, and medical devices is driving the market forward.

Market Overview
UV curing systems are advanced technologies that use ultraviolet or visible light to initiate photochemical reactions. These reactions instantly cure or dry coatings, inks, adhesives, and other materials. Unlike traditional curing methods that rely on evaporation or heat, UV curing systems use polymerization, allowing for faster processing speeds and lower operating temperatures.

Key Market Segments
The UV curing systems market is segmented based on technology, type, pressure, application, and end-user industry.
By Technology:
The market is divided into Mercury Lamp and UV LED technologies. Mercury-based UV lamps currently dominate the market due to their widespread use in industrial and printing applications.
By Type:
Based on type, the market includes Spot Cure, Flood Cure, and Focused Beam systems. Among these, the spot cure segment holds the largest share.
By Pressure:
The market is segmented into High, Medium, and Low pressure systems.
By Application:
Key applications include printing, bonding & assembling, coating & finishing, disinfection, and others.
By End-User Industry:
Major end-user industries include automotive and transportation, construction and architectural, medical devices, industrial and machinery, consumer electronics and semiconductor, aerospace and defense, marine, and others.

Regional Outlook
Asia Pacific held the largest share of the market in 2023 and is expected to remain the fastest-growing region during the forecast period. Rapid industrialization, increasing electronics manufacturing, and strong demand for advanced coating technologies are driving growth in countries such as China, Japan, India, and South Korea.
North America also represents a significant market due to technological advancements and the strong presence of major manufacturing industries. The United States, in particular, is witnessing increasing demand for UV curing systems due to the growing adoption of electric vehicles and advanced manufacturing technologies.
